FEP is appreciated for its outstanding resistance to heat, chemical corrosion, and electrical insulation properties. This material has gained significant traction in aerospace, telecommunications, and the automotive sectors, where its use in cable insulation, tubing, and lining processes is particularly notable. The growth of the FEP market can be attributed to its versatility and the expanding demand across these diverse sectors. The push towards more efficient and durable materials in manufacturing has further underscored the importance of FEP. However, the high cost of production, primarily due to its complex manufacturing process and the price of raw materials, poses a significant hurdle. Additionally, the environmental concerns associated with the fluoropolymer industry, including issues related to the disposal and recycling of FEP, present ongoing challenges. Despite these obstacles, the market for FEP possesses opportunities, especially given the material's application in burgeoning sectors, including renewable energy and electric vehicles. Innovations aimed at reducing production costs and improving the environmental footprint of FEP manufacturing processes are expected to bolster its market further.
Regional Insights
In the Americas, the fluorinated ethylene propylene (FEP) market is evolving due to the advancements in the aerospace and automotive sectors, where FEP is extensively used for tubing, wires, and linings owing to its superior heat resistance and non-stick properties. Regulatory frameworks focusing on environmental sustainability and reducing volatile organic compounds (VOC) emissions further boost the demand for eco-friendly and high-performance materials, including FEP. Major companies in this region are involved in strategic expansions and product innovations to address the growing demand. The APAC region is experiencing growth in the FEP market, primarily fueled by the expanding electronics industry, particularly in countries such as China, South Korea, and Japan. The region's focus on infrastructure development and increasing investments in renewable energy projects also contribute to the demand for FEP in cabling and photovoltaic applications. The regulatory landscape in APAC is evolving, with a greater emphasis on safety standards and environmental protection, guiding manufacturers to adopt high-quality and sustainable materials. In EMEA, the FEP market benefits from the strong presence of the chemical and automotive industries, particularly in Germany, the UK, and Saudi Arabia. The region's stringent regulatory standards concerning material safety, environmental protection, and waste management drive the adoption of FEP for its compliance with these regulations. Nordson MEDICAL's Expansion in Easton Boosting Production of Fluorinated Ethylene Propylene (FEP) Heat Shrink Tubing for Medical Devices
Nordson MEDICAL is strategically expanding its operations in Easton, PA, by including an additional facility located on Fox Hill Road. This growth aims to augment the production capacity of its Fluorinated Ethylene Propylene (FEP) heat shrink tubing, a critical component in the medical device industry. The expansion, situated less than two miles from the existing operations, is designed to meet the escalating demand for this specialized tubing, ensuring Nordson MEDICAL continues to supply innovative solutions to its customers.Junkosha Unveils Innovative FEP PHST Product Line at MD&M Minneapolis, Setting New Standards in Medical Tubing
